We welcome visitors at Meadow Haven but we request that you call and make an appointment, as we do not keep set hours. We are on call 24 hours a day to care for the animals, and have emergency runs to pick up animals, and appointments with adopters, so we are very busy sometimes!  We are committed to showing clients around and showing horses available for adoption and giving them individual attention, which we cannot do when folks just drop in. WE ARE OPEN MOST AFTERNOONS, BUT Sometimes we will have the gate locked when horses are needing down time and rest, OR IF WE ARE ON A RESCUE CALL. Please Do not enter if gate is locked. Do not climb fences to see the horses. We ask you respect our rules:
PLEASE MAKE AN APPOINTMENT..
ALL CHILDREN AND MUST BE UNDER CONTROL OR WILL BE ASKED TO LEAVE.
WE ARE NOT RESPONSIBLE FOR ACCIDENT OR INJURY. 
 
Since we operate strictly under donations, we request that if you come to vist, you consider making a small donation. It is very costly to care for these animals. Without donations, we can not do it properly. We are not funded by the government or grants at this time. Remember, this is NOT a petting zoo. MANY OF THE ANIMALS DO KICK AND BITE BECAUSE OF THE ABUSE THEY HAVE SUFFERED. They are under strict retraining while at the Rescue. DO NOT APPROACH ANY HORSE WITHOUT THE CONSENT OF THE DIRECTOR.

If you cannot donate money to pay for our vet, feed, shoeing, etc., please consider bringing one of the following:


Things we need:
Feed: Prefer "Equine Senior", Alfalfa Pellets, Bran
Hay: Must be current coastal or bemuda, free of weeds and mold.
Salt/mineral blocks (For horses! Not deer!)
Buckets: Sturdy, horse quality
Halters: horse and large horse especially
Lead ropes
Grooming Supplies: brushes, shampoo, etc.
Fly spray, fly spray, and more flyspray!
Fly masks
Vitamins- lots of them for our old and sick guys- unopened buckets please!
Pipe for Fencing Materials
Feed buckets
Large water troughs (plastic or metal)
Horse Trailer- Ours has seen better days!
